Mastering Data Sharding: A Practical Guide to the Professional Certificate in Efficient Data Sharding for Cloud Systems

December 24, 2025 4 min read Daniel Wilson

Master key data sharding skills for cloud systems performance and scalability.

In today’s digital age, data is the lifeblood of modern businesses. Efficient data management is crucial for scalability, performance, and user experience. The Professional Certificate in Efficient Data Sharding for Cloud Systems is a game-changer for professionals looking to enhance their skill set and tackle the complexities of data management in cloud environments. This course delves into the practical applications and real-world case studies that make data sharding not just a theoretical concept, but a powerful tool in your tech arsenal.

Introduction to Data Sharding

Data sharding is a method of distributing data across multiple servers to improve performance and scalability. Imagine a large database; as the number of users and the amount of data grow, the performance starts to suffer. Data sharding breaks this database into smaller, more manageable pieces, or shards, which can be distributed across different servers. This approach ensures that no single server bears the full load, leading to improved system performance and reliability.

Practical Applications of Data Sharding

# 1. Handling High-Volume Traffic

One of the most compelling reasons to implement data sharding is to handle high-volume traffic. Companies like Facebook and Twitter use data sharding to manage the enormous amounts of user-generated content and interactions. For instance, Facebook shreds user information across multiple servers to ensure that the system remains responsive even during peak usage times. By distributing the load, these companies can maintain a seamless experience for their users, ensuring that no matter how many people are using the platform, the response time remains quick and consistent.

# 2. Scaling Databases

Data sharding is a key strategy for scaling databases in cloud environments. As your application grows, traditional single-server databases can become a bottleneck. By sharding your data, you can distribute the workload across multiple servers, allowing your database to scale horizontally. For example, e-commerce platforms like Amazon use sharding to manage their vast product catalogs and user data. This not only improves performance but also ensures that the system remains reliable even under heavy loads.

# 3. Improving Data Retrieval Speed

Data retrieval speed is crucial for modern applications. By sharding your data, you can optimize queries to fetch data more efficiently. For instance, in a social networking application, you might shard users by geographical regions. This means that a query for users in a specific area can be executed much faster, as it only needs to search through the relevant shard. Companies like LinkedIn and Instagram have successfully implemented this strategy to improve user experience and reduce load times.

Real-World Case Studies

# 1. Netflix and Sharding

Netflix is a prime example of a company that has mastered the art of data sharding. With millions of users streaming content, the sheer volume of data and traffic would be overwhelming for a single server. By sharding their databases, Netflix can efficiently manage user data, search queries, and content recommendations. This approach not only improves performance but also enables them to deliver a more personalized experience to their users.

# 2. Airbnb and Data Sharding

Airbnb is another company that has leveraged data sharding to enhance its platform. Managing reservations, user information, and property listings requires a robust and scalable system. By sharding their database, Airbnb can handle the high volume of transactions and user interactions without compromising on performance. This has been crucial in supporting their rapid growth and maintaining a seamless user experience.

Conclusion

The Professional Certificate in Efficient Data Sharding for Cloud Systems is more than just a theoretical course; it’s a practical guide to mastering a critical skill in today’s tech landscape. By understanding the principles of data sharding and applying them in real-world scenarios, you can significantly improve the performance and scalability of your cloud systems. From handling high-volume traffic to scaling databases and improving data retrieval speed, data sharding offers a powerful solution to many of the challenges faced by modern businesses.

Ready to Transform Your Career?

Take the next step in your professional journey with our comprehensive course designed for business leaders

Disclaimer

The views and opinions expressed in this blog are those of the individual authors and do not necessarily reflect the official policy or position of LSBR Executive - Executive Education. The content is created for educational purposes by professionals and students as part of their continuous learning journey. LSBR Executive - Executive Education does not guarantee the accuracy, completeness, or reliability of the information presented. Any action you take based on the information in this blog is strictly at your own risk. LSBR Executive - Executive Education and its affiliates will not be liable for any losses or damages in connection with the use of this blog content.

9,664 views
Back to Blog

This course help you to:

  • Boost your Salary
  • Increase your Professional Reputation, and
  • Expand your Networking Opportunities

Ready to take the next step?

Enrol now in the

Professional Certificate in Efficient Data Sharding for Cloud Systems

Enrol Now